Transaction cfa380667c393d9a4fecf3f0fc2d94426da6ee356afc2cc8bc95af832035b79a
1 Input
1 Output
-
cfa380667c393d9a4fecf3f0fc2d94426da6ee356afc2cc8bc95af832035b79a:0
- value
- 580820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 277ff330a982d1974079f70e2516835a322ba748 OP_EQUAL
- address
- 35HsZ9Kh57FSRYcRoGgVwJ7381mArDL5x5